As for Rod Mills, the image above best expresses what is going on inside. As rocks is feed into the mill, they are crushed (pinched) by the weight of its 3.5" x 16' rods at one end while the smaller particles migrate towards the discharge end and get slightly abraded (as in a Ball Mill) on the way there. ...

EF1 – Dry Grinding – for the same range of work, dry grinding requires 1.3 times as much power as wet grinding. EF2 – Open Circuit Grinding – when grinding in open circuit ball mills, the amount of extra power required, compared to closed circuit ball milling, is a function of the degree of control required on the product produced.

The bulk density of a new or freshly culled (i.e., broken rods removed), graded rod charge is 390 lbs. per cubic foot (5.0 kg/m³) Due to lack of culling and the greater tendency for rods to break as mills increase in size, the estimated bulk density of the rod charge must be reduced accordingly (Rowland, 1982).
Rod mills normally carry 35 to 65% rod charge by volume. The limits on charge level are (1) keeping the feed end trunnion open so that feed will get into the mill, and (2) keeping …

Because of this, the rod mill can effectively reduce 1″ feed size to 10 mesh or finer in open circuit. The voids (or interstitial space) within a rod load are approximately half those in a ball mill grinding load. Rods in place weigh approximately 400 pounds per cu. ft. and balls in place approximately 300 pounds per cu. ft..
